The Power of Ontology: Understanding its Role in AI and Data Management
At its core, ontology in AI refers to a structured framework that categorizes entities and their relationships. Imagine trying to teach a machine the difference between a car, a bicycle, and a pedestrian. Simply providing data about these entities isn’t enough. Machines require a system to understand that cars and bicycles are types of vehicles, while pedestrians are humans who share the road with vehicles. This is where ontology plays its pivotal role.
1. What is Ontology?
Ontology in the context of AI and data science is essentially the "vocabulary" of a system. It’s a formal representation of knowledge as a set of concepts and the relationships between them. For example, in a healthcare ontology, concepts like "disease," "symptom," "treatment," and "patient" are all interconnected. This structured vocabulary allows machines to understand how these elements interact and apply this understanding in various applications, from patient care to research.
Consider this scenario: When AI reads an article about a patient suffering from diabetes, it can connect the dots between the disease, its symptoms, treatments, and even potential outcomes. Without ontology, the AI would only process the information as disconnected pieces of data.
2. The History of Ontology
Ontology’s roots are in philosophy, where it originally dealt with the nature of existence and reality. Philosophers would debate the meaning of being and how entities relate to one another in the world. Fast forward to the present, and ontology has been co-opted by the fields of computer science and AI. But while the philosophical ontology focuses on abstract ideas, ontology in AI is all about practical application—building structured models that help machines "understand" data.
3. The Role of Ontology in AI
Without ontology, data management would be chaotic. Imagine trying to sort through petabytes of data without a structured way to categorize or relate the pieces of information. Ontology offers a roadmap for data classification. It allows AI to see not just individual points of data but also how these points connect and interact. This is especially important in fields like natural language processing (NLP), where machines need to understand context and meaning.
Let’s take an example from the healthcare industry. If an AI system is analyzing patient records, it needs to understand that "cancer" is a disease, "chemotherapy" is a treatment, and "John Doe" is a patient. Ontology provides the framework for making these connections, helping AI systems to perform complex tasks like diagnosing diseases or recommending treatments based on a patient’s symptoms.
4. Real-World Applications of Ontology in AI
Ontology is not just theoretical; it’s highly practical and is being used in many industries today. In healthcare, ontology enables personalized medicine, where treatments are tailored to an individual's genetic makeup. In business, ontology helps streamline supply chains by categorizing products and understanding how they move from one place to another. In entertainment, it powers recommendation engines that suggest movies, music, or articles based on a user’s preferences.
Another notable application is in the field of autonomous vehicles. For a self-driving car to operate safely, it needs to understand its environment. The car uses ontology to categorize and relate objects around it, such as other vehicles, pedestrians, traffic lights, and road signs. This structured knowledge allows the AI to make decisions in real-time, ensuring safety and efficiency.
5. Challenges and Future of Ontology
While ontology offers significant advantages, it’s not without its challenges. One major issue is the difficulty of building comprehensive ontologies that cover all potential scenarios. As industries evolve, so too must their ontologies, requiring constant updates and refinements. Another challenge is interoperability—how different systems using different ontologies can communicate with each other.
However, the future of ontology is bright. As AI continues to grow in complexity and capability, ontologies will become even more crucial for managing data and ensuring machines can process information in meaningful ways. Emerging fields like the Internet of Things (IoT) will rely heavily on ontology to make sense of the vast amounts of data generated by interconnected devices. Similarly, ontology will play a critical role in the advancement of natural language understanding, where machines must grasp not only the literal meaning of words but also the nuanced relationships between them.
2222:In conclusion, ontology is not just a technical concept but a vital component of how AI operates in the modern world. It provides the structure that allows machines to make sense of data, connect disparate pieces of information, and ultimately make informed decisions. Whether in healthcare, autonomous vehicles, or personalized recommendations, ontology is shaping the future of AI and data management. The question is not whether ontology will be used in AI, but how its role will expand as technology continues to evolve.
Top Comments
No comments yet